How do I get my armed security guard license in PA?
Armed Security Guard Application Process
- Complete the Basic Application for Agent Certification (SP 8- 200).
- Get your Physical Evaluation (SP8-200A).
- Get your Psychological Evaluation (SP8-200B).
- Take your completed applications to any Pennsylvania State Police Station, except the Turnpike Stations.
What is PA Act 235 certification?
The Lethal Weapons Training Act 235 provides certification to privately employed agents to carry a lethal weapon. A lethal weapon is any firearm, device, instrument, material, or any other substance that is capable of bringing about great bodily harm or death.
How much do armed security guards make in PA?
Armed Security Guard Salary in Pennsylvania
| Percentile | Salary | Location |
|---|---|---|
| 25th Percentile Armed Security Guard Salary | $30,549 | PA |
| 50th Percentile Armed Security Guard Salary | $34,186 | PA |
| 75th Percentile Armed Security Guard Salary | $38,521 | PA |
| 90th Percentile Armed Security Guard Salary | $42,468 | PA |

How do I become a bodyguard in PA?
Unarmed and Armed Security Guard Requirements in Pennsylvania
- must be at least 18 years old.
- must be a U.S. citizen.
- no previous felonies or alcohol/drug abuse on your record.
- two valid forms of photo ID (driver’s license and passport)
- letters verifying good moral from character witnesses.

Can you carry a gun in a bar in PA?
Perhaps to your surprise, Pennsylvania law does not prohibit an individual from carrying a firearm in a bar or establishment which sells liquor for consumption on the premises. In fact, in Pennsylvania it is not even illegal to drink alcohol while lawfully carrying a firearm.
How do I become a bouncer?
Education and Training Most clubs require that bouncers have a high school diploma or the equivalent. A person in this role will also be required to pass a background check and random drug tests. Specialized bouncer training or licensing is likely unnecessary unless the bouncer is required to carry a weapon.

What is PA certified agent?
Certified agent—A privately employed agent who possesses a current and valid certification issued by the Commissioner. Commissioner—The Commissioner of the Pennsylvania State Police.
